College: College of Technology Department: HVARC Credit Hours: 5 This course has a lecture with 4 hours. This course has a lab with 3 hours. A study of water and air systems used in commercial and industrial buildings. Course emphasizes system design, equipment and component selection, and selected problems and solutions. Instrumentation, testing, and balancing will be emphasized for optimum energy conservation, and maximum comfort. Requires: HVAC 235, HVAC 245 Typically Offered Fall Only
